Titanium Aluminide Powder offers a unique combination of low density, high specific strength, and exceptional oxidation resistance, making it valuable in high-temperature structural applications. As an intermetallic compound, TiAl exhibits superior creep resistance and maintains mechanical integrity at elevated temperatures, outperforming many conventional titanium alloys. Industries such as aerospace, automotive, and power generation employ TiAl powder for manufacturing lightweight turbine blades, exhaust valves, and structural components exposed to extreme environments. Specific uses include additive manufacturing of jet engine parts, powder metallurgy for wear-resistant coatings, and high-performance automotive components. In research, titanium aluminide powder supports studies on phase transformations, microstructural refinement, and high-temperature fatigue, contributing to the development of next-generation materials for demanding service conditions. Its combination of lightweight efficiency and thermal stability ensures a key role in advanced manufacturing and engineering innovation.
